Career Path

The Global Certificate in Cultural Heritage Protection & Management equips learners with the necessary skills to excel in various roles related to the preservation and management of cultural heritage. This section reveals the growing job market trends in the UK for professionals engaged in this field. - **Heritage Conservation Officer**: These professionals protect and preserve historical sites, ensuring compliance with regulations and standards. Their roles often involve community engagement, public relations, and fundraising. (25%) - **Museum or Gallery Curator**: Curators manage collections of cultural heritage, develop exhibitions, and oversee educational programs. They also conduct research to enhance the understanding and interpretation of collections. (20%) - **Historic Buildings Inspector**: Inspectors assess the condition of historic buildings, ensuring their preservation and maintenance. They often collaborate with architects, engineers, and contractors to plan and execute restoration projects. (15%) - **Cultural Heritage Consultant**: Consultants provide strategic guidance and technical expertise on cultural heritage preservation projects. They may work for private firms, government agencies, or non-profit organizations. (20%) - **Archaeologist**: Archaeologists study past human cultures through excavation, analysis, and interpretation of artifacts, structures, and other remains. They may specialize in prehistoric, ancient, or more recent periods. (20%) These roles contribute to the thriving cultural heritage industry in the UK, offering competitive salary ranges and opportunities for growth and advancement.
